Education Loans Tamil Nadu Government Schemes

An introduction to government-backed education loan schemes for Tamil Nadu students.

The Tamil Nadu Government actively promotes education financing through targeted loan and subsidy programs, especially for socially and economically weaker students.

Backward Classes and Minorities Welfare Department Loan
Provides education loans up to ₹10 lakh for BC, MBC, SC, and ST students. Interest subsidies are available for meritorious candidates pursuing higher education in India or abroad. The loan covers tuition fees, living expenses, and travel costs.
Perarignar Anna Education Assistance Scheme
Supports Tamil Nadu students pursuing postgraduate and professional courses abroad. Offers low-interest financing along with partial interest subsidies.
Tamil Nadu Educational Loan Interest Subsidy Scheme
Applicable for economically weaker students with an annual family income of up to ₹10 lakh. Provides a partial interest subsidy during the moratorium period.
Central Government Schemes (Available in Tamil Nadu)
Vidya Lakshmi Portal: A single-window platform to apply for education loans from 30+ banks.

Central Sector Interest Subsidy (CSIS): Offers a 100% interest waiver during the moratorium period for students from EWS families.

Tamil Nadu Education Loan Eligibility

A look at who qualifies for education loans and what criteria lenders evaluate.

  • Citizenship: Must be an Indian citizen and a Tamil Nadu resident.
  • Academic Record: Minimum 60% marks in qualifying exams (50% for BC/MBC/EWS).
  • Admission Requirement: Confirmed seat in a recognised institution in India or abroad.
  • Co-applicant: Parent or guardian with a verifiable income source.
  • Collateral (for secured loans): Residential or commercial property, FD, insurance, or government bonds.
  • Income Cap: Family income below ₹10 lakh for government subsidy programs.

Documents Required for Education Loans in Tamil Nadu

An overview of the documents needed to apply for an education loan in Tamil Nadu.

For Students
Aadhaar, PAN
Admission letter
Academic mark sheets & certificates
Passport & visa (for overseas applicants)
For Co-applicants
Salary slips / ITRs / Form 16
Bank statements (6 months)
Business registration proof (if self-employed)
For Secured Loans
Property title deed and valuation report
Latest tax receipts
Non-agricultural (NA) certificate, if applicable

Interest Rates & Concessions

An explanation of prevailing education loan interest rates and discounts available to Tamil Nadu students.

Tamil Nadu students.

  • Public banks: 8% – 10.5% p.a.
  • Private banks: 10% – 13% p.a.
  • NBFCs: 11% – 14% p.a.

Concessions

  • SBI: 0.5% off for female students and Rinn Raksha insurance holders.
  • Bank of Baroda: 0.2% concession for female applicants (non-premier).
  • Union Bank of India: 0.5% for female students; 1% for full simple-interest payment during moratorium.

Collateral Options for Education Loans in Tamil Nadu

An outline of acceptable collateral assets and documentation for Tamil Nadu-based students.

Accepted Collateral Types
Tamil Nadu banks and NBFCs accept a variety of assets as collateral:
Residential or commercial properties (with clear title)
Land ownership documents (patta) – must have an NA certificate if rural
Financial assets like FDs, life insurance, or government bonds

FAQs for the Best Education Loan in Tamil Nadu

Which bank offers the best education loan in Tamil Nadu?

SBI and Bank of Baroda offer competitive rates starting from 8.3% p.a., while NBFCs like Avanse and HDFC Credila provide flexible, collateral-free options.

Are there Tamil Nadu government education loan schemes?

Yes, schemes like the Backward Classes Welfare Loan and the Perarignar Anna Assistance Scheme provide subsidised education loans.

What is the Tamil Nadu education loan eligibility?

Students must be Indian citizens, residents of Tamil Nadu, and have secured admission to a recognised institution.

Can I get an education loan without collateral in Tamil Nadu?

Yes, several NBFCs like InCred, Avanse, and Auxilo offer unsecured loans up to ₹40–₹80 lakh.

What is the maximum loan amount for studying abroad?

Public banks offer up to ₹1.5 crore (BoB/SBI), and some NBFCs go higher for top universities.

What documents are required for a Tamil Nadu education loan?

Aadhaar, PAN, admission letter, co-applicant income proof, and property documents (for secured loans).

Do female students get any interest concessions?

Yes, SBI, BoB, and UBI offer up to 0.5% interest rate concession for female borrowers.

What is the typical processing time for education loans in Tamil Nadu?

5–10 business days for banks; Propelld can process within 72 hours.

Can agricultural land be used as collateral?

Generally, no, unless reclassified as non-agricultural (NA) property.

Is there a moratorium period on Tamil Nadu education loans?

Yes, course duration plus 6–12 months before EMI repayment starts.

Do Tamil Nadu government schemes cover overseas education?

Yes, select programs like the Perarignar Anna scheme include foreign study support.
